Turck Proximity Sensor, Chrome-Plated Brass Housing Material, 2mm Detection Range - BI 2 Series - Bi2-G12-Y1X
Give your industrial sensing applications a light touch with this inductive proximity sensor from Turck. As it uses electromagnetic fields to detect the presence of an object, there's no need for any physical contact. This minimises the chance of wear, so it lasts for the long haul. For versatility, the handy sensor easily picks up on most metals, including brass, aluminium, stainless steel and copper. It's explosion-proof, so you can count on it in hazardous areas where volatile atmospheres are present. Thanks to its yellow LED, you can determine its status in a flash.
